B Tech in Power System Engineering is an intersection of electric power,transmission & distribution, and power equipment. This branch of engineering mainly deals with the generation, distribution, and transmission of electric power as well as the electrical devices connected to systems such as generators, transformers, and motors. Bachelor of Technology in Power System Engineering is a four-year undergraduate course divided into eight semesters.
In this undergraduate engineering course , students are familiarised with the concept of a power system, its control, and management. It also offers specialisation in subjects like energy conservation, sustainable development, and renewable energy engineering. Power system engineering is the section of electrical engineering that gives students knowledge about power systems and their applications.

B Tech Power System Engineering subjects and syllabus is divided into four years and eight semesters. The subjects will differ from one college to another. The below syllabus is taken from the University School of Engineering and Technology, Delhi.
Semester 1
Applied Mathematics
Applied Physics Lab
Applied Physics
Electrical Technology Lab
Manufacturing Processes
Engineering Graphics Lab
Electrical Technology
Applied Chemistry
Human Values and Professional Ethics
Fundamentals of Computing
Semester 2
Introduction to Programming
Electronic Devices
Engineering Mechanics
Environmental Studies
Programming Lab
Electronic Devices Lab
Engineering Mechanics Lab
Environmental Studies Lab
Semester 3
Material Science and Metallurgy
Circuits and Systems
Thermodynamics for Power Engineers
Analog Electronics
Strength of Materials and Theory of Machine
Electrical Machines
Thermodynamics for Power Engineers Lab
Strength of Materials and Theory of Machines Lab.
Analog Electronics Lab
Electrical Machines Lab
Semester 4
Power Generation Engineering
Energy Conversion
Heat and Mass Transfer
Fluid Mechanics
Switching Theory and Logic Design
Control Systems
Fluid Mechanics Lab
Heat and Mass Transfer Lab
Semester 5
Communication Skills for Professionals
Steam Generator and Its Auxiliaries
Steam Turbine and Its Auxiliaries
Electrical Generator and Auxiliaries
Refrigeration and Air Conditioning
Industrial Management
Communication Skills for Professionals Lab
Practical Training/In-house Training
Semester 6
Load Dispatch and Electricity Regulations
Power Plant Commissioning
Power Plant Control and Instrumentation
Power System, Transmission and Distribution
I. C. Engines and Gas Dynamics
Machine Design
Rotational On-Job Training
Power Electronics and Electric Drives Lab
Semester 7
Power Plant Operation
Renewable Energy Resources
Power Plant Performance and Efficiency
Power System Protection and Switchgear
Information Technology and its Applications
Rotor Dynamics
Sociology and Elements of Indian History for Engineers
Finite Element Methods
Semester 8
Human Values and Professional Ethics-II
Environmental Management
Microprocessor and Microcontroller
Mechanical Vibrations
Power System Analysis and Stability
Robotics
Data Communication and Networks
Cryogenic Engineering
Total Quality Management
High Voltage AC and DC Technology

Government bodies are waiting for highly qualified and skilled power system engineers who will be responsible for resolving the country's power crisis. Here, are a few job profiles mentioned below:
Power Electronics Engineer: Power Electronics Engineer is responsible for designing, and developing power and controls electronic equipment. He or she will work with circuits and other electronic equipment, components, or systems.
Power Engineer : Power engineers are in charge of the safe and efficient operation and maintenance of industrial power-generating equipment. Equipment include boilers, steam and gas turbines, generators, gas and diesel internal combustion engines, pumps, condensers, compressors, pressure vessels, and associated controls.
Test Engineer: Test Engineers are responsible for extensively inspecting materials, methods, and mechanical or electrical systems to ensure that customers receive high-quality, working goods. They perform tests on various components and features to discover and resolve technological faults.
Power Plant Operations Engineer: A power plant operations engineer is in charge of the day-to-day operations of a power plant. Their primary responsibilities include conducting operational tests, performing preventative maintenance on machines, inspecting thermal systems, and collaborating with other plant personnel.
Power Application Engineer: A Power Application engineer is in charge of power plants and contributes to the execution of many projects involving extensive technical studies of electrical power systems, including power flow, short circuits, protection, stability, switching, and renewable integration, among other things.
